Cauliflower Cheese

Description

Cauliflower Cheese is a comforting British classic featuring tender cauliflower florets smothered in a rich, creamy cheese sauce and baked until golden and bubbly.


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 1 large cauliflower, cut into florets
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 1 1/2 cups milk
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 1/2 cups grated cheddar cheese
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ional, for topping)

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the cauliflower florets for 5–7 minutes until just tender. Drain and set aside.
  3. In a sa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Stir in the flour and cook for 1 minute to form a roux.
  4. Gradually whisk in the milk, ensuring no lumps form. Cook and stir until the sauce thickens, about 5 minutes.
  5. Stir in the mustard and cheddar cheese until melted and smooth.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
  6. Place the cauliflower in a baking dish and pour the cheese sauce evenly over it.
  7. Sprinkle with Parmesan cheese if using.
  8. Bake for 20–25 minutes or until golden and bubbling.
  9. Serve hot as a side dish or main course.

Notes

  • For extra richness, add a splash of cream to the cheese sauce.
  • Use a mix of cheeses like Gruyère or mozzarella for a different flavor profile.
  • Make it gluten-free by using gluten-free flour and pasta if adding.
